Daily College Financing Webinars for Families
Beginning Monday, September 28th through Thursday, November 5th, MEFA will host a live College Financing webinar for students and families daily every Monday through Thursday, with daytime and evening hours. All webinars will be recorded and available online for families who are unable to attend a live event. Their webinar will provide a comprehensive overview of the full financial aid application process. Presenters will include MEFA staff members as well as guests from financial aid offices across the Commonwealth, providing families the opportunity to hear from many of the most knowledgeable financial aid leaders in the industry.

Annual Health Form
Each year, parents must update the health information for students. In the past, we have completed this process through a paper packet that was sent home with students. Beginning this year, and going forward, this process will be completed through the Parent PowerSchool portal at http://leicester.powerschool.com. You must use the web browser version of PowerSchool, and you must use a parent account. You cannot complete this process with a student account or a mobile app.
1. Go to: http://leicester.powerschool.com
2. Login with your parent account. If you do not have a parent account, please contact your child's school.
3. On the left-hand side, choose forms, and fill out the Annual Health Forms.
YOU ONLY NEED TO COMPLETE THE TWO HEALTH FORMS -- you do not need to fill out the LPS Registration Forms.
